Output 93299b89f9230399da06fb2fec0785195d84ad94d16fa33b1d9a23bb41960c4c:1

value
3897638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53ee8d6e272943a2cccc774d130d021c85727601 OP_EQUAL
address
39LonP51iKJSpUroUsVm7zxEY1a55DFKAU
transaction
93299b89f9230399da06fb2fec0785195d84ad94d16fa33b1d9a23bb41960c4c
spent
true